Description: Jewish Sephardi Mizrahi: Songs of Praise, Shabahoth and Pizmonim in the Babylonian and Sephardi Jewish tradition as sung in several Sephardic communities.Includes songs for holidays, special occasions and life-cycle events.
Artist biography: The Salman-Bassoun family are a large well-known musical who hail from Iraq and now live in the land of Israel.
